Responsibilities

  • Mechanical assembly of subassemblies using hand and/or power tools
  • Final assembly of ground control equipment and air vehicles
  • Testing and troubleshooting of subassemblies and final assemblies
  • Work with other Production Technicians and Engineering to correct and improve upon any documents related to the assembly process at the required high-quality standard
  • Ensure that work order protocols are followed and that work order paperwork is completed as the work is performed
  • Train other technicians to build a product or follow an established assembly process
  • Conduct in-process quality checks to ensure that items built are to established high-quality standards
  • Work with manufacturing engineers to improve assembly efficiency, improve product quality, reduce manufacturing costs, and validate released assembly/fabrication documentation
  • Follow established procedures on routine work and may require instruction on new assignments
  • Maintain a clean and safe work environment
  • Work with engineering on new product development efforts where documentation and assembly instructions are not yet finalized
  • Work on assignments that are semi-routine in nature

About AeroVironment

AeroVironment develops and sells autonomous robotic systems that can perform various missions without human intervention. These systems are designed to enhance operational efficiency, reduce risks to personnel, and provide valuable data to users. The company primarily serves government agencies, defense organizations, and commercial clients, focusing on the defense and aerospace sectors. AeroVironment stands out from its competitors by emphasizing sustainability and environmental responsibility in its business practices, which not only helps the environment but also builds loyalty among employees and customers. The company's goal is to lead the market in intelligent robotic systems while promoting sustainable practices and creating new business opportunities.
